Excel VBA 質問スレ Part67at TECHExcel VBA 質問スレ Part67 - 暇つぶし2ch■コピペモード□スレを通常表示□オプションモード□このスレッドのURL■項目テキスト50:デフォルトの名無しさん 20/06/28 20:30:15.72 LbQBFJ/O0.net >>46 変更後のファイル名が重複するんじゃね 51:デフォルトの名無しさん 20/06/28 20:32:56.52 LbQBFJ/O0.net >>46 あとファイルの種類によってはコメントが無いのもある 52:デフォルトの名無しさん 20/06/28 20:35:06.31 +IGHtKO4a.net イジカミジゴー 53:デフォルトの名無しさん 20/06/28 20:39:46.50 yfJkjLDvM.net >>48 Win32API直叩きしたら? 自分で全部管理できるし、枯れた技術で安定してる 54:デフォルトの名無しさん 20/06/28 21:16:46.93 yxdrwHPGa.net >>52 B'z乙 55:デフォルトの名無しさん (アウアウウー Sad3-d3ZO) 20/06/29 10:38:25 2N59jCILa.net excel標準でmscommの開発用のライセンス無いよね? 56:デフォルトの名無しさん (アウアウカー Sac3-jwjG) 20/06/29 13:58:37 T8IL5X90a.net B1の値に応じて、C1からC100の値が変動します A1からA100までの文字列をB1に順番に入れていって、1回ごとにC1からC100を別シートのD列に上から順にコピーしていきたいです A1からA100とC1からC100は、必ずしも100まで値が埋まっているわけではなく、途中までしか埋まっていないこともあります 別シートにコピーするときに、C列の空白分はコピーしないでD列に空白行を作らないようにしたいです Array = Range(A1:A100)で配列になるらしいんですが、Forでループさせるときに1個ずつB1に入れていくところでつまずいてます ここからどうやってA1からA100までを順番に取り出していけばいいのでしょうか? それと、C列をコピーするときに空白のところまでで選択を止めて必要分だけコピーするにはどうすればいいですか? 次ページ最新レス表示レスジャンプ類似スレ一覧スレッドの検索話題のニュースおまかせリストオプションしおりを挟むスレッドに書込スレッドの一覧暇つぶし2ch